Abstract
In the modern world, software plays an integral role, following an effective methodology while developing these software have become crucial to accomplish the project goal. Agile approach is a methodology which have been introduced as an effective approach for developing software to increase productivity and efficacy of software development process compare to traditional methodologies. The rapid deployment of solutions, early and continuous delivery of valuable product to the customers, resource utilization, rapid issue detection, customer focus, effective collaboration and communication, adapting changes and flexibility are the key principles of Agile. Meeting the deliverables of the project without compromising its scope, quality and timeline within a limited budget is a key to success. Use of effective project management methodology and identification of critical success factors to achieve project success is essential to understand for any organization whether it is software or non-software.
References
Webpreneurs Hub. (2018, April 20). Retrieved from Latest Technology Trends in Nepal:http://webpreneurshub.com/latest-technology-trends-in-nepal/.
Anand, J. V. "Design and Development of Secure and Sustainable Software Defined Networks." Journal of Ubiquitous Computing and Communication Technologies (UCCT) 1, no. 02 (2019): 110-120.
Nasehi, A. (2013). A Quantitative Study on Critical Success Factors in Agile Software Development Projects;Case Study IT Company
Tsun Chow, D.-B. C. (2008). A survey study of critical success factors in agile software projects.Journal of Systems and Software,81(6), 961-971.
Raj, Jennifer S., and S. Smys. "Virtual Structure for Sustainable Wireless Networks in Cloud Services and Enterprise Information System." Journal of ISMAC 1, no. 03 (2019): 188-205.
Bullen, C. V., & Rockart, J. F. (1981). A Primer on critical success factors, Information Systems Research no.69.
Bytheway, A. J. (1999). Successful software projects and how to achieve them. IEEE Software,16 (3). 15-17.
Boghossian, Z. J. (2002). An investigation into the critical success factors of software development process, time, and quality, Ph.D. Thesis,Pepperdine University, Malibu, California
Belassi, W., & Tukel, O. I. (1996). A new framework for determining critical success/failure factors in projects. International Journal of Project Management,14(3), 141-151.
Joby, P. P. "Exploring Devops: Challenges and Benefits." Journal of Information Technology 1, no. 01 (2019): 27-37.
Stankovic, D., Nikolic, V., Djordjevic, M., & Cao, D.-B. (2013). A survey study of critical success factors in agile software projects in former Yugoslavia IT companies.Journal of Systems and Software, 86(6), 1663–1678.
Kaur, N., & Singh, G. (2016). A Quantitative Study on Critical Success Factors in Agile Software Development Projects.International Journal of Electrical, Electronics and Computer Engineering, 5(1), 1-8.
Pandian, M. Durai. "Enhanced Network Performance and Mobility Management of IoT Multi Networks." Journal of trends in Computer Science and Smart technology (TCSST) 1, no. 02 (2019): 95-105.
Garousi, V., Tarhan, A., Pfahl, D., Coşkunçay, A., & Demirörs, O. (2018). Correlation of critical success factors with success of software projects: an empirical investigation.Software Quality Journal, 27, 429–493.
Totten, Jeff, "Critical Success Factors for Agile Project Management in Non-Software Related Product Development Teams" (2017). Dissertations. 3178.
https://scholarworks.wmich.edu/dissertations/3178.
Karthiban, Mr K., and Jennifer S. Raj. "Big data analytics for developing secure internet of everything." Journal of ISMAC 1, no. 02 (2019): 129-136.
Wan, J., & Wang, R. (2010). Empirical Research on Critical Success Factors of Agile Software Process Improvement.Journal of Software Engineering and Applications, 3(12), 1131-1140.
